Dice, slice, chiffonade

Sharpen your confidence in the kitchen with this hands-on introduction to essential knife skills. In this foundational class, you’ll learn how to choose the right knife, practice safe cutting techniques, and master key cuts such as the dice, slice, mince, and chiffonade. Guided by our culinary educators, you’ll work through a series of recipes designed to build speed, precision, and comfort with kitchen knives–then taste the fruit of your labor! Perfect for beginners or anyone looking to refine their everyday cooking skills.

Meet Your Culinary Educator, Megan Amnott

Chef Megan Amnott received her degree in Culinary Science from Le Cordon Bleu’s College of Culinary Arts in 2016. Before joining The Kitchen House as Program Manager, Megan gained experience in a variety of respected kitchens, and worked as a private chef. Her background in fine dining and hospitality shapes her approach to culinary education, blending technical skill with an inviting and approachable teaching style. She’s passionate about helping people connect with food in a fun and meaningful way.
